;;; Commentary:
;; To use this input method, add in Emacs init file:
;;
;; (add-to-list 'load-path "~/fromsource/zero") ;; omit if install from melpa
;; (require 'zero-input-pinyin)
;; (zero-input-set-default-im "pinyin")
;; ;; Now you may bind a key to zero-input-mode to make it easy to
;; ;; switch on/off the input method.
;; (global-set-key (kbd "<f5>") 'zero-input-mode)

(defcustom zero-input-pinyin-fuzzy-flag 0
"Non-nil means enable fuzzy pinyin when calling zero pinyin service.
Fuzzy pinyin means some shengmu and some yunmu could be used
interchangeably, such as zh <-> z, l <-> n.
For supported values, please see zero-input-pinyin-service dbus
interface xml comment for GetCandidatesV2 method fuzzy_flag param.
You can find the xml file locally at
/usr/share/dbus-1/interfaces/\
com.emacsos.zero.ZeroPinyinService1.ZeroPinyinServiceInterface.xml
or online at
https://gitlab.emacsos.com/sylecn/zero-pinyin-service/\
blob/master/com.emacsos.zero.ZeroPinyinService1.ZeroPinyinServiceInterface.xml"
:group 'zero-input-pinyin
:type 'integer)

(defun zero-input-pinyin-commit-nth-candidate (n)
"Commit Nth candidate and return true if it exists, otherwise, return false."
(let* ((n-prime (+ n (* zero-input-candidates-per-page zero-input-current-page)))
(candidate (nth n-prime zero-input-candidates))
(used-len (when candidate
(nth n-prime zero-input-pinyin-used-preedit-str-lengths))))
(when candidate
(zero-input-debug
"zero-input-pinyin-commit-nth-candidate\n n=%s candidate=%s used-len=%s zero-input-pinyin-pending-preedit-str=%S\n"
n candidate used-len zero-input-pinyin-pending-preedit-str)
(cond
((null zero-input-pinyin-state)
(if (= used-len (length zero-input-preedit-str))
(progn
(zero-input-debug "commit in full\n")
(zero-input-set-state zero-input--state-im-waiting-input)
(zero-input-commit-text candidate)
(zero-input-pinyin-service-commit-candidate-async
candidate
(nth n-prime zero-input-pinyin-candidates-pinyin-indices))
t)
(zero-input-debug "partial commit, in partial commit mode now.\n")
(setq zero-input-pinyin-state zero-input-pinyin--state-im-partial-commit)
(setq zero-input-pinyin-pending-str candidate)
(setq zero-input-pinyin-pending-preedit-str (substring zero-input-preedit-str used-len))
(setq zero-input-pinyin-pending-pinyin-indices
(nth n-prime zero-input-pinyin-candidates-pinyin-indices))
(zero-input-pinyin-pending-preedit-str-changed)
t))
((eq zero-input-pinyin-state zero-input-pinyin--state-im-partial-commit)
(if (= used-len (length zero-input-pinyin-pending-preedit-str))
(progn
(zero-input-debug "finishes partial commit\n")
(setq zero-input-pinyin-state nil)
(zero-input-set-state zero-input--state-im-waiting-input)
(zero-input-commit-text (concat zero-input-pinyin-pending-str candidate))
(zero-input-pinyin-service-commit-candidate-async
(concat zero-input-pinyin-pending-str candidate)
(append zero-input-pinyin-pending-pinyin-indices
(nth n-prime zero-input-pinyin-candidates-pinyin-indices)))
t)
(zero-input-debug "continue partial commit\n")
(setq zero-input-pinyin-pending-str (concat zero-input-pinyin-pending-str candidate))
(setq zero-input-pinyin-pending-preedit-str (substring zero-input-pinyin-pending-preedit-str used-len))
(setq zero-input-pinyin-pending-pinyin-indices
(append zero-input-pinyin-pending-pinyin-indices
(nth n-prime zero-input-pinyin-candidates-pinyin-indices)))
(zero-input-pinyin-service-commit-candidate-async
zero-input-pinyin-pending-str
zero-input-pinyin-pending-pinyin-indices)
(zero-input-pinyin-pending-preedit-str-changed)
t))
(t (error "Unexpected zero-input-pinyin-state: %s" zero-input-pinyin-state))))))
